Expect moving costs from New Orleans to Scranton to vary based on the size of your household. Small moves generally range from $1,402 to $1,459, medium moves from $1,612 to $1,678, and large moves from $1,823 to $1,897. Prices fluctuate due to distance, service level, and seasonal demand, so planning ahead can help secure better rates.

Here are common questions about moving from New Orleans to Scranton to help you prepare and understand the process.
Moving costs for this interstate route range from about $1,400 for small moves to nearly $1,900 for large household moves. Exact pricing depends on factors like home size, packing services, and timing.
Standard delivery takes approximately 3 days, while expedited services can reduce this to 2 days, depending on the moving company and scheduling.
Choosing a self-service move or flexible delivery dates can lower costs. However, full-service movers provide convenience at a higher price.
Booking several weeks in advance, especially outside peak moving seasons, helps secure better pricing and availability.
Yes, moving companies operating between states like Louisiana and Pennsylvania must be licensed by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ration to ensure compliance and protection.
Plan for transit time, packing needs, possible storage, and coordinating delivery dates. Confirm the mover’s experience with interstate moves to ensure smooth handling.
